NordVPN research finds websites follow their visitors with 48 trackers per site on average, with social media websites at 160 trackers on average.

Virtual private network provider NordVPN has suffered an embarrassment, with one of the data centres in Finland it was using having been infiltrated in March 2018 through what it said was "an insecure remote management system".
